HTML ile Temel Form Oluşturma: Web Tasarımında Kullanıcı Girişleri İçin Pratik Çözümler
Web tasarımı alanında HTML form kullanımı, kullanıcılarla etkileşim kurmanın en temel yollarından biridir. Özellikle kullanıcı giriş işlemlerinde, doğru ve işlevsel bir form yapısı oluşturmak, hem kullanıcı deneyimini artırır hem de web sitesinin işlevselliğini destekler. Bu yazıda, temel snippet örnekleriyle HTML form oluşturmanın inceliklerini öğreneceksiniz.
HTML Form Nedir ve Neden Önemlidir?
HTML form, kullanıcıların veri girmesine ve bu verilerin sunucuya gönderilmesine olanak tanıyan bir yapıdır. Web tasarımında formlar, iletişim, kayıt, giriş ve anket gibi birçok farklı amaç için kullanılır. İyi tasarlanmış bir form, kullanıcıların siteyle kolayca etkileşime geçmesini sağlar ve veri toplama sürecini kolaylaştırır.
Temel HTML Form Elemanları
Bir form oluştururken kullanabileceğiniz birçok farklı HTML elemanı vardır. İşte en yaygın kullanılanlar:
- <form>: Formun başlangıcını ve bitişini belirler.
- <input>: Kullanıcıdan veri almak için kullanılır. Türü text, password, email, submit gibi çeşitlere sahiptir.
- <label>: Form elemanlarına açıklama eklemek için kullanılır.
- <textarea>: Çok satırlı metin girişi sağlar.
- <select> ve <option>: Açılır menü oluşturmak için kullanılır.
Basit Bir HTML Form Örneği
Aşağıda, kullanıcı adı ve şifre alanlarını içeren basit bir HTML form örneği bulunmaktadır. Bu örnek, web tasarımı için temel bir snippet olarak kullanılabilir.
<form action="/submit" method="post">
<label for="username">Kullanıcı Adı:</label>
<input type="text" id="username" name="username" required>
<label for="password">Şifre:</label>
<input type="password" id="password" name="password" required>
<input type="submit" value="Giriş Yap">
</form>Bu formda, kullanıcı giriş için gerekli olan iki alan bulunur: kullanıcı adı ve şifre. required özelliği, bu alanların boş bırakılmamasını sağlar.
Form Elemanlarının Özelleştirilmesi
Formunuzu daha kullanıcı dostu ve işlevsel hale getirmek için çeşitli HTML özelliklerini kullanabilirsiniz. Örneğin, input elemanlarına placeholder ekleyerek kullanıcıya ne tür bilgi girmesi gerektiğini gösterebilirsiniz:
<input type="text" id="username" name="username" placeholder="Kullanıcı adınızı girin" required>Ayrıca, web tasarımı açısından formun görünümünü CSS ile kolayca özelleştirebilirsiniz. Ancak bu yazının odak noktası, sadece HTML form yapısının temelini anlamaktır.
Form Verilerinin Gönderilmesi
Formda girilen veriler, action ve method öznitelikleri ile belirtilen adrese ve yöntemle gönderilir. method="post" genellikle kullanıcı bilgileri gibi gizli veriler için tercih edilir. method="get" ise verileri URL üzerinden gönderir ve daha çok arama formlarında kullanılır.
Form Doğrulama ve Kullanıcı Deneyimi
HTML5 ile birlikte gelen yerleşik doğrulama özellikleri sayesinde, kullanıcıların formu doğru şekilde doldurması kolaylaşmıştır. required, type="email" gibi özellikler, formun geçerliliğini otomatik olarak kontrol eder. Bu da kullanıcı giriş deneyimini iyileştirir.
Başlangıç Seviyesi Kod & Snippet Rehberi ile Daha Fazlasını Keşfedin
Bu temel bilgilerle, artık kendi HTML formlarınızı oluşturabilir ve web tasarımı projelerinizde kullanabilirsiniz. Daha gelişmiş formlar, JavaScript ile dinamik hale getirilebilir veya CSS ile görsel olarak zenginleştirilebilir. Eğer kod snippetleri ve başlangıç seviyesi rehberler arıyorsanız, Başlangıç Seviyesi Kod & Snippet Rehberi size bu konuda kapsamlı destek sunar.
Sonuç
Web tasarımında HTML form kullanımı, kullanıcılarla etkili iletişim kurmanın temel taşlarından biridir. Doğru ve işlevsel bir form oluşturmak için temel HTML etiketlerini ve özelliklerini bilmek önemlidir. Bu yazıda paylaşılan temel snippetler, form oluşturma sürecinizi hızlandıracak ve kullanıcı giriş işlemlerinizde sağlam bir temel oluşturacaktır.